Essential Ingredients
Here’s what you’ll need to make this delicious dish:
-
Boneless, Skinless Chicken Tenderloins: These cook quickly and absorb flavors beautifully; aim for fresh ones for the best results. easy chicken skillet recipe.
-
Olive Oil: A drizzle adds moisture and helps spices stick; extra virgin is always my go-to.
-
Smoked Paprika: It infuses a smoky depth; don’t skip it if you want savoriness that impresses.
-
Cumin: A staple in Southwest cuisine; its warm notes are simply irresistible.
-
Garlic Powder: For that aromatic kick; fresh garlic will work too if you’re feeling adventurous.
-
Lime Juice: Brightens up the entire dish; fresh limes are preferable for optimal zing.
-
Chili Powder: Adds heat and depth; adjust based on your spice preference.
-
Salt and Pepper: Essential for seasoning; don’t forget to taste as you go!

Let’s Make it Together
Prepare Your Oven and Baking Dish: Preheat your oven to 425°F (220°C). Generously coat a baking dish with non-stick spray to prevent any sticky situations.
Create Your Spice Mixture: In a small bowl, combine smoked paprika, cumin, garlic powder, chili powder, salt, and pepper. This fragrant blend will become your chicken’s best friend. For more inspiration, check out this Jalapeno Buffalo Chicken Casserole recipe.
Add Lime Juice and Olive Oil: Pour lime juice and olive oil into the spice mixture. Stir until well combined—you should see a beautiful paste forming that smells heavenly.
Coat the Chicken Tenderloins: Place chicken tenderloins in the baking dish. Generously brush or drizzle them with your spice mixture. Make sure each piece is coated evenly—no one likes an under-seasoned bite! For more inspiration, check out this Chicken Rice and Broccoli recipe.
Bake Until Perfectly Done: Pop those beauties into the oven and bake for 15-20 minutes or until they reach an internal temperature of 165°F (75°C). The aroma will have you drooling!
Serve and Enjoy!: Once fully cooked, remove from the oven and let rest for 5 minutes before slicing. Serve them up hot with your favorite sides or in tacos—your taste buds are going to throw a party!

Storing & Reheating
Store leftover chicken in an airtight container in the fridge for up to three days. To reheat, pop them in the oven at 350°F (175°C) for about 10 minutes, ensuring they stay crispy.
Chef's Helpful Tips
- To prevent overcooking, use a meat thermometer; chicken is done at 165°F (75°C)
- For optimal flavor, marinate the chicken overnight if time allows
- A sprinkle of fresh cilantro before serving brightens the dish beautifully!

FAQ
Can I use frozen chicken tenderloins?
Yes, just thaw them first and adjust cooking time accordingly.
What sides pair well with Zesty Southwest Baked Chicken Tenderloins?
Consider serving with rice, beans, or a fresh corn salad.
How do I make this dish spicier?
Add cayenne pepper or chili powder to the spice mix for an extra kick.

Ingredients
- 1 lb boneless, skinless chicken tenderloins
- 2 tbsp olive oil
- 1 tsp smoked paprika
- 1 tsp cumin
- 1 tsp garlic powder
- 2 tbsp lime juice (freshly squeezed)
- 1 tsp chili powder
- Salt and pepper to taste
Instructions
- Preheat your oven to 425°F (220°C) and coat a baking dish with non-stick spray.
- In a small bowl, mix together smoked paprika, cumin, garlic powder, chili powder, salt, and pepper.
- Stir in lime juice and olive oil until you form a paste.
- Place chicken tenderloins in the baking dish and coat evenly with the spice mixture.
- Bake for 15-20 minutes until the internal temperature reaches 165°F (75°C). Let rest for 5 minutes before serving.
- Prep Time: 10 minutes
- Cook Time: 15–20 minutes
